Description mcr 2004-01-15 23:01:14 UTC
An EPS file is imported as a graphic. It was produced by xfig/fig2dev. It does not
have a preview part. I get a bounding box with some comments from the file.
that's okay, there is no preview.

When I export to PDF, I expect the EPS file to get processed. It does not.
Instead, I get WYSIWYG, which in this case isn't what I wanted.
